BALIPARA, Assam — Five young people lost their lives early on Saturday morning, September 12, 2026 in a severe road accident when their seven-seater passenger vehicle collided head-on with a high-speed freight truck at Balipara, located in Assam's Sonitpur district.
The devastating crash occurred along a busy stretch of the highway during the early hours of the morning. According to preliminary reports from local law enforcement, the passenger vehicle was carrying the victims back from an event when it collided directly with an oncoming heavy truck traveling in the opposite direction.
The force of the impact completely crushed the front section of the passenger vehicle, trapping the occupants inside the wreckage. Nearby residents and passersby rushed to the scene upon hearing the crash to assist before emergency responders arrived.
Local police teams and rescue crews reached the site shortly after receiving emergency calls. Using specialized cutting tools, emergency personnel managed to extract the victims from the tangled metal. Medical officials pronounced four of the youth’s dead at the scene due to fatal trauma suffered during the high-speed collision. The fifth victim, who sustained critical injuries, was rushed to a nearby medical facility but succumbed to their wounds shortly after arrival.
Authorities have launched a formal investigation to determine the exact sequence of events leading up to the fatal crash. Officers are examining factors such as vehicle speed, visibility conditions, and potential lane violations along the stretch of road where the accident occurred.
"This is a heartbreaking tragedy, and our thoughts are with the grieving families," said a senior officer from the Sonitpur district police department. "We have secured the crash site, seized both vehicles, and are currently questioning the driver of the truck as part of our ongoing inquiry."
The bodies of the deceased have been transported to the district hospital for post-mortem examinations. News of the incident has sent shockwaves through the local community, raising fresh concerns over road safety and night-time traffic enforcement on major highways across the region.
